FIGURE 1 in A new species of the genus Aeolosoma (Annelida: Aphanoneura: Aeolosomatidae) with peculiar sigmoid chaetae from fresh waters of Vietnam
FIGURE 1. Details of the morphology of Aeolosoma vietnamicum sp. n. A. Entire body of holotype, lateral view; head to the left. B. Bundle of ventral sigmoid chaetae. C. Serrated hair chaeta, detail. D. A dorsal bundle with two hair chaetae and two sigmoid chaetae. E. Drawing of ventral sigmoid chaeta, lateral view. F, G. Tips of the ventral sigmoid chaetae, lateral view. H. Tip of the ventral sigmoid chaeta, frontal view from the concave side. I, J. Tips of dorsal sigmoid chaetae, lateral view.
Fig. 5 Micrographs showing larval chaetae. a Confocal z in Chaetal type diversity increases during evolution of Eunicida (Annelida)
Fig. 5 Micrographs showing larval chaetae. a Confocal z- projection of phalloidin-stained Ophryotrocha sp. larva. b Confocal z-projection of phalloidin-stained of Lumrineris sp. larva. Red, phalloidin; blue, chaetal autofluorescence. c SEM micrograph of Diopatra sp. larva. CC capillary chaetae, CCC compound capillary chaetae, AC acicula
FIGURE 3. Chaetae. Amaeana trilobata NMO C3208 in Review of Amaeana Hartman, 1959 (Annelida, Terebelliformia, Polycirridae), with descriptions of seven new species
FIGURE 3. Chaetae. Amaeana trilobata NMO C3208: A, notochaetae, segment 5. B, neurochaetae, segment 45. Amaeana breviachaeta sp. nov., holotype AM W.46526: C, notochaetae, segment 8. D–E, neurochaetae, segments 21 and 27, respectively. Amaeana angulus sp. nov., holotype AM W.13640: F–G, notochaetae, segment 3. H, neurochaetae, segment 25. Scale bars: A, G–H = 80 µm; B, D–E = 10 µm; C = 20 µm; F = 150 µm.

Allen Brain Atlas
Allen Brain Atlas is an Allen Institute collection of brain map atlases, datasets, APIs, and analysis tools covering mouse, human, and non-human primate brain resources.
Annotated Behaviour and Observability Dataset (ABODe)
ABODe is a University of Edinburgh DataShare dataset for behavior classification in group-housed mice using home-cage video, identities, bounding boxes, ground-plate positions, and annotator labels.
DANDI Archive for NWB datasets
DANDI is a BRAIN Initiative archive for publishing and sharing neurophysiology data, including electrophysiology, optophysiology, and behavioral data packaged as NWB and related standards.
International Brain Laboratory public data
The International Brain Laboratory public data releases expose standardized mouse decision-making experiments, including Neuropixels recordings, widefield calcium imaging, behavior, and session metadata accessed through the ONE API.
OpenNeuro
OpenNeuro is a free, open platform for sharing neuroimaging datasets, with public search, dataset pages, and download paths for web, S3, DataLad, and the OpenNeuro CLI.
